Vehicle owner data exposed in GM credential stuffing attack
May 25, 2022, 3:41 p.m. | Jeff Burt
The Register - Security www.theregister.com
Car manufacturer says bad actors used stolen credentials to break into GM owner accounts
Car manufacturer General Motors has confirmed the credential stuffing attack it suffered last month exposed customers' names, personal email addresses, and destination data, as well as usernames and phone numbers for family members tied to customer accounts.…
